What Is Semaglutide?

Semaglutide is a GLP-1 receptor agonist medication originally developed to help regulate blood sugar in patients with type 2 diabetes. Researchers later discovered that it could also significantly reduce appetite, slow stomach emptying, and help patients feel fuller longer.

Today, semaglutide is commonly used for medical weight management in qualifying patients with obesity or weight-related health concerns.

How Much Weight Can You Lose?

Clinical studies have shown impressive results with semaglutide when combined with diet and lifestyle changes. Patients lost an average of approximately 14.9% of their body weight over 68 weeks compared to placebo.

Example Weight Loss Estimates

Starting WeightPossible Avg. Loss*
200 lbs~30 lbs
250 lbs~37 lbs
300 lbs~45 lbs

*Results vary by patient, dosage, consistency, nutrition, activity level, and medical history.

How Fast Does Semaglutide Work?

Many patients begin noticing reduced appetite and fewer cravings within the first few weeks. Weight loss occurs gradually as dosage increases.

Weeks 1–4

  • Reduced appetite
  • Feeling fuller faster
  • Early water weight reduction

Months 2–4

  • More noticeable weight loss
  • Reduced snacking and cravings
  • Improved portion control

Months 5–12

  • Continued fat loss
  • Better long-term appetite regulation
  • Greater lifestyle consistency

Semaglutide is designed for long-term weight management rather than rapid crash dieting.

What Affects Weight Loss on Semaglutide?

Not everyone loses weight at the same rate. Several factors can influence results:

  • Starting body weight
  • Dosage escalation
  • Consistency with treatment
  • Nutrition habits
  • Physical activity
  • Sleep quality
  • Hormonal and metabolic health
  • Stress levels

Patients who combine semaglutide with sustainable lifestyle changes often experience better long-term outcomes.

Common Side Effects of Semaglutide

Like any medication, semaglutide may cause side effects in some patients.

Common side effects may include:

  • Nausea
  • Constipation
  • Diarrhea
  • Bloating
  • Fatigue
  • Stomach discomfort

Most side effects improve gradually as the body adjusts to treatment. Patients should always discuss risks, benefits, and medical history with a licensed healthcare provider before starting treatment.

How much weight can you lose in 3 months on semaglutide?

Some patients may begin seeing noticeable results within the first 8\u201312 weeks, though individual results vary significantly.

Do you regain weight after stopping semaglutide?

Some patients may regain weight after discontinuing treatment, especially without long-term lifestyle support. Ongoing healthy habits are important for weight maintenance.

Is semaglutide the same as Wegovy\u00ae?

Wegovy\u00ae is an FDA-approved brand medication containing semaglutide.

Is semaglutide better than diet and exercise alone?

Clinical trials demonstrated significantly greater average weight loss when semaglutide was combined with lifestyle changes compared to lifestyle intervention alone.
